#fb51fe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fb51fe is composed of 98.4% red, 31.8%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.2% cyan, 68.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 299 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 65.7%. #fb51f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2ff with #f700fd. Closest websafe color is: #ff66ff.

#fb51fe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fb51fe has RGB values of R:251, G:81,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 16470526.

Hex triplet fb51fe #fb51fe
RGB Decimal 251, 81, 254 rgb(251,81,254)
RGB Percent 98.4, 31.8, 99.6 rgb(98.4%,31.8%,99.6%)
CMYK 1, 68, 0, 0
HSL 299°, 98.9, 65.7 hsl(299,98.9%,65.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 299°, 68.1, 99.6
Web Safe ff66ff #ff66ff
CIE-LAB 64.607, 82.934, -53.495
XYZ 60.614, 33.553, 97.044
xyY 0.317, 0.175, 33.553
CIE-LCH 64.607, 98.69, 327.177
CIE-LUV 64.607, 71.994, -96.723
Hunter-Lab 57.925, 85.416, -58.783
Binary 11111011, 01010001, 11111110

Shades and Tints of #fb51fe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020002 is the darkest color, while #ffedff is the lightest one.

Tones of #fb51fe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ada2ad is the less saturated color, while #fb51fe is the most saturated one.
